Spinach Tips
When it comes to selecting fresh spinach, aim for vibrant, green leaves without any wilting or browning. Fresh spinach provides the best flavor and nutrition, enhancing the overall dish. You can often find pre-washed spinach in bags, which makes prep even easier. Make sure to chop it into small pieces so it mixes well into the dip, and be sure to squeeze out any excess moisture. This helps keep your dip from becoming watery.
Options for Substitutions
If you’re missing some ingredients or simply want to try something different, here are some easy substitutions:
- Greek Yogurt: Swap half of the sour cream with Greek yogurt for a healthier option.
- Low-Fat Cream Cheese: Use low-fat cream cheese to reduce calories.
- Canned Spinach: If you don’t have fresh spinach, use canned spinach, but be sure to drain it thoroughly.
- Artichoke Dip Variations: Try using marinated artichoke hearts for added flavor.
- Different Cheeses: Substitute Gouda or cheddar for a unique twist.
- Garlic Powder: If you don’t have fresh garlic, garlic powder is an easy alternative.
Watch Out for These Mistakes
While making this warm and cheesy spinach artichoke dip is straightforward, there are a few common pitfalls to avoid.
First, be careful not to overbake it. You want the dip to be golden and bubbly on the top, but baking it too long can result in a dry texture. Keep an eye on it after 25 minutes; you’ll know it’s ready when it’s hot in the center and the edges start to turn golden brown.
Second, make sure your cream cheese is softened. If it’s too cold, it won’t blend smoothly with the other ingredients. Leave it out at room temperature for about 30 minutes before you start. You can also use the microwave for a few seconds, but monitor it closely to avoid melting it too much.
Lastly, do not add all the cheeses at once. Mixing them in stages helps to combine flavors better and maintain a smooth texture.

Storage Instructions
Store: Place any leftover dip in an airtight container and store it in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
Freeze: You can freeze this dip for up to 2 months. Make sure to store it in a freezer-safe container.
Reheat: To reheat, you can warm it on the stovetop over low heat or in the microwave for a couple of minutes. If using the oven, preheat it to 350°F and warm the dip until heated through.

Ingredients
- 1 cup fresh spinach, chopped
- 1 cup artichoke hearts, drained and chopped
- 1 cup cream cheese, softened
- 1/2 cup sour cream
- 1/2 cup mayonnaise
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on pepper
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Preheat Oven and Prepare Ingredients
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Gather all your ingredients and prepare them by chopping your spinach and artichoke hearts, and mincing the garlic.
Step 2: Mix Creamy Base
In a large mixing bowl, combine 1 cup of softened cream cheese, 1/2 cup of sour cream, and 1/2 cup of mayonnaise. Blend well until the mixture is smooth and creamy.
Step 3: Add Vegetables and Cheese
Next, stir in the chopped spinach, artichoke hearts, minced garlic, 1 cup of shredded mozzarella cheese, 1/2 cup of grated Parmesan cheese, 1/4 teaspoon of salt, and 1/4 teaspoon of pepper. Mix everything together until well combined.
Step 4: Transfer to Baking Dish
Carefully transfer the mixture into a baking dish. Smooth it out evenly with a spatula.
Step 5: Bake to Perfection
Place the baking dish in the preheated oven and bake for 25-30 minutes, or until the dip is bubbly and golden brown on top. Watch closely to avoid overcooking.
Step 6: Serve and Enjoy
Once baked, remove it from the oven and let it cool for a few minutes. Serve warm with tortilla chips or toasted bread for dipping. Enjoy!
